About LawnStarter
LawnStarter is the nation's leading on-demand marketplace for lawn care and outdoor services, with over $750M in annual bookings. We're expanding beyond lawn care to become the one-stop shop for all home services, operating across three brands (LawnStarter, Lawn Love, Home Gnome) on a single shared platform.
About Analytics at LawnStarter
We're a small, senior analytics team supporting the entire company, product, marketing, operations, and finance all run on the data we serve. The foundation is solid: a centralized Redshift data warehouse where all source data lands, modeled in dbt and orchestrated by Airflow, with Segment feeding event data in. You won't be stitching scattered sources together, the platform exists; your job is to make it trustworthy and keep it that way. We're mid-migration to Lightdash as our single BI platform, replacing Tableau and Metabase.
Here's the honest gap: everyone on the team today is an analyst. Data quality, tracking standards, and platform hygiene get done as side work, squeezed between analyses. Nobody wakes up thinking about them, which is exactly the job we're hiring for.
The Role
You'll be the first person at LawnStarter dedicated to data governance, the owner of whether our data can be trusted, and of the roadmap that makes it more trustworthy every quarter. Trust means the quality and freshness of our source data, pipelines, and reports; the definitions behind our metrics; the standards behind our Segment event tracking; the health of our Lightdash workspace; the data feeding our machine learning models; and the security of the data itself. The roadmap means sitting with product, marketing, ops, and finance to understand what the business needs from data, turning that into priorities for the platform, and sequencing the work, yours and, soon, your team's.
This is a hands-on role, every manager at LawnStarter builds, and this one is no exception. You'll start solo, with the Analytics team around you: building automation, writing checks, fixing what's broken, and putting processes in place that scale past you. Once you've landed, we open a Lead Analytics Engineer role reporting to you, you'll help choose them, and the function grows from there as scope demands.
What makes this role different:
Turn business needs into a data roadmap Every area of the company wants something from data, and today those asks reach the Analytics team as a stream of interruptions. You'll build the intake and prioritization that turns them into a roadmap , one that balances stakeholder needs against platform health, survives contact with a changing business, and that your stakeholders can see themselves in. The hard part: saying "not yet" to important people, with a reason they respect.
Make the Lightdash migration a step-change, not a re-platforming We're replacing Tableau and Metabase with Lightdash. Done poorly, we trade two messy tools for one messy tool. You'll design the structure, spaces, permissions, certification, naming, that lets stakeholders self-serve at the speed the company needs without creating an uncontrolled dashboard-growth nightmare. The hard part: autonomy and tidiness pull in opposite directions, and you have to deliver both.
Finish and defend the semantic layer We just shipped our semantic layer for our most critical metrics, one governed definition per metric, so "two dashboards, two numbers" can't happen. The unglamorous truth: a long tail of metrics still needs definition and mapping, and a semantic layer only stays trustworthy if someone curbs its growth. You'll own both, extending coverage and keeping one-metric-one-definition true as the layer scales.
Tame event-tracking entropy Segment events power our funnels and product analytics, and they're implemented by many engineers across many teams. The guardrails exist, a governed event catalog with naming standards, a property dictionary, a review lifecycle, and automated drift detection against production. What's missing is a dedicated owner: someone who holds every new event to the standard, keeps the catalog matched to what production actually sends, and evolves the guardrails as tracking grows. Without that, entropy wins, events drift and silently degrade when features change.
Get ahead of breakage instead of chasing it Today, when production data changes upstream, we too often find out when a pipeline breaks or a stakeholder flags a wrong number. You won't start from zero, an AI-powered Analytics Engineer agent already runs freshness monitoring, metric anomaly detection, and dbt-based lineage checks, but it doesn't yet run at the scale or coverage we need. You'll take detection from partial to comprehensive, extend lineage beyond dbt (Segment events and Lightdash need stitching in), and wire it into engineering's change review, so a proposed production change comes with a downstream impact assessment instead of a postmortem. The end-state is data contracts: breaking changes caught in engineering's workflow, not ours.

About the Triad Modernization Advisor Role
DEFCON AI is modeling how risk cascades across the nuclear Triad. When a schedule slips, a cost estimate breaches, or capacity comes up short in one program, the consequences rarely stay in that program. We make those second and third order effects visible early enough for a decision maker to do something.
We are looking for a Triad Modernization Advisor to bring firsthand nuclear enterprise experience to that effort. You will be the person on the team who can look at a model result and say whether it reflects how the enterprise actually behaves, and who can get the underlying data into shape when it arrives messy.
This is a 1099 consulting engagement of up to 20 hours per week. The role is primarily on-site in the Offutt AFB area, with some work performed remotely.
